排序
怎樣對字符串進行分割、拼接和替換操作?
在python中,字符串分割使用split()方法,拼接使用+運算符或join()方法,替換使用replace()方法。1. 分割:text.split(',')將字符串按逗號分隔。2. 拼接:' '.join(words)或'hello, ' + name合...
解析 PHP 與 Redis 緩存結合的優勢及應用場景
php 和 redis 結合可以顯著提升應用性能。1) php 通過 redis 擴展與 redis 交互,實現高效緩存。2) 數據首先從 redis 讀取,若不存在則從數據庫獲取并寫入 redis。3) 使用示例展示了用戶信息緩...
OpenSSL在Debian上的故障排除方法有哪些
在debian系統上,可以通過以下幾種方法來進行openssl的故障排除: 更新軟件包列表和重新安裝 更新軟件包列表:sudo apt-get update 重新安裝OpenSSL:sudo apt-get install --reinstall openssl...
java中文亂碼問題 亂碼產生原因和修復方案
java 中文亂碼問題主要由字符編碼不一致導致,修復方法包括確保系統編碼一致性和正確處理編碼轉換。1. 統一使用 utf-8 編碼,從文件到數據庫和程序。2. 讀取文件時明確指定編碼,如使用 buffere...
Swoole與Redis的協程化操作
為什么要將redis操作協程化?因為協程化可以提升redis操作的性能和效率。具體來說,1) 允許在單線程中實現并發操作,減少上下文切換的開銷;2) 在swoole中使用redis協程客戶端進行基本操作;3) ...
Spring Boot 2中如何優雅地實現持續掃描數據庫并處理匹配數據?
Spring Boot 2持續掃描數據庫并處理匹配數據的高效方案 本文介紹在Spring Boot 2應用中,如何構建一個可靠且高效的持續數據庫掃描機制,實時處理符合特定條件的數據。 相比于使用@RestControlle...
怎么看自己有沒有安裝mysql 三種檢測方法快速驗證
驗證mysql是否已安裝的方法有三種:1.使用命令行工具輸入“mysql --version”,簡單直接但需正確設置環境變量;2.通過“sudo systemctl status mysql”查看服務狀態,僅適用于支持systemd的linu...
JavaScript中的Array.prototype.some和every有什么區別?
array.prototype.some方法會在數組中找到至少一個元素滿足給定的測試函數時返回true,否則返回false;array.prototype.every方法則要求數組中的所有元素都必須通過測試函數的檢查才會返回true,...
如何在 Linux 上安裝 FetchLinux
FetchLinux 并不是一個廣為人知的軟件包或應用程序,因此我無法提供詳細的安裝步驟。不過,如果你正在尋找如何在 Linux 系統上安裝某個特定的軟件或工具,我可以提供一些通用的指引。 在 Linux ...
自動化Redis數據備份腳本的編寫與部署
編寫并部署自動化redis數據備份腳本的步驟如下:1. 使用python編寫腳本,利用redis、os和datetime庫進行備份。2. 使用cron作業定時執行腳本,或使用airflow進行更高級的部署。3. 實現輪換備份機...